A prestigious Governmental delegation from El Salvador visited the headquarters of Qatar Tourism & Exhibitions Authority at the Doha Exhibitions Center. The delegation was headed by H.E. Marisol Argueta de Barillas, Minister of Foreign Affairs of El Salavador, accompanied by several high-level officials from El Salvador, including H.E. Victor Manuel Lagos, Ambassador of El Salvador to the State of Qatar. The delegation was received by Mr. Ahmed Abdallah Al Nuaimi, Chairman of Qatar Tourism & Exhibitions Authority.

PhoCusWright, the travel industry research company, projects that the total U.S. travel market will decline 11 percent in 2009, returning the industry to pre-2006 levels. This decline reflects a dramatic shift in consumer demand levels.
Three additional all-inclusive resort brands, including Karisma Hotels & Resorts, Palace Resorts and Real Resorts, have joined AMResorts, including Secrets Resorts & Spas and Dreams Resorts & Spas, in offering a “Flu-Free Guarantee.”
VisitBritain, the national tourist office for England, Scotland and Wales, tapped Sandie Dawe as CEO. Dawe was VisitBritain’s deputy chief executive. Christopher Rodrigues, VisitBritain chairman, will now relinquish his executive duties to Dawe.
Air Jamaica will implement a new policy for checked baggage on flights between New York and Grenada and New York and Barbados. Passengers traveling on these routes in Lovebird Economy class may now check one bag free of charge, and pay $25 to check a second bag.
